ALEXANDRIA, Va., Feb. 19 -- United States Patent no. 12,226,817, issued on Feb. 18.

"Portable cutting line" was invented by Felix Sorkin (Stafford, Texas).

According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"A portable cutting line may include a frame and a lazy susan. The portable cutting line may also include a cutting line main table, the cutting line main table operatively connected to the lazy susan and one or more tubs, the tubs operatively connected to the cutting line main table. The lazy susan, the cutting line main table, and the one or more tubs may be positioned within the frame when in transport position."

The patent was filed on Jan. 11, 2022, under Application No. 17/572,766.
